一、高考志愿填报:选择与定位
1. 专业方向选择
计算机专业包含多个细分方向,如计算机科学与技术、软件工程、网络工程、信息安全、大数据技术等。选择时需结合兴趣与行业趋势:
计算机科学与技术:适合对系统底层开发、算法研究感兴趣的学生,核心课程包括操作系统、编译原理、分布式系统等。软件工程:侧重工程化开发能力培养,适合希望从事软件设计与项目管理的学生。信息安全:需求增长快,适合对网络安全、密码学感兴趣的学生,需掌握网络攻防技术和区块链等前沿知识。2. 院校推荐
顶尖院校:清华大学、北京大学、浙江大学等,计算机学科排名领先,资源丰富,就业竞争力强。高性价比院校:杭州电子科技大学、南京邮电大学等,行业认可度高,实践资源丰富。分数线参考:浙江省2022年计算机科学与技术专业投档分跨度大,从505分(长春光华学院)到690分(中国科学院大学)。二、大学学习路径:夯实基础与能力拓展
1. 核心课程体系
基础课程:离散数学、数据结构与算法、计算机组成原理、操作系统、计算机网络。实践能力:通过项目实践(如电商平台搭建、云原生部署)和竞赛(ACM、Kaggle)提升编程与工程能力。2. 技能提升策略
编程语言选择:根据职业方向选择主攻语言(Java/后端开发、Python/数据科学、JavaScript/前端开发)。算法能力:通过LeetCode刷题和算法竞赛(如ACM-ICPC)提升竞争力,大厂面试必备。英语与数学:英语为阅读技术文档和参与国际社区的基石;数学(离散数学、线性代数)是算法与机器学习的基础。三、职业发展路径:从初级到技术骨干
1. 技术路线
初级程序员(0-3年):掌握基础编程能力,参与模块开发。高级程序员(3年以上):精通开发语言,主导复杂功能实现。技术专家/架构师(6年以上):具备行业前瞻性,设计系统架构,指导团队技术方向。2. 管理路线
技术主管/经理:从项目管理向团队管理过渡,需提升沟通与资源协调能力。CTO/高管:需兼具技术深度与商业敏感度,推动企业技术战略。3. 新兴领域与转行方向
人工智能与大数据:需掌握深度学习框架(TensorFlow、PyTorch)和数据分析工具。交叉领域:如自动驾驶算法工程师(计算机视觉+实时系统)、量化金融开发者(随机过程+并发编程)。转行方向:产品经理、项目经理、网络安全审计师等,需补充相关领域知识。四、持续成长策略
1. 终身学习
技术更新:关注行业动态(如云原生、区块链),通过在线课程(Coursera、极客时间)和开源项目(GitHub)学习。认证与培训:考取PMP、AWS认证等提升职业竞争力。2. 实践与资源整合
实习与项目:尽早参与企业实习,积累真实项目经验,推荐大厂或独角兽企业。人脉与社群:通过技术社区(Stack Overflow)、行业会议拓展人脉,获取内推机会。五、避坑指南与建议
1. 避免盲目跟风:根据兴趣和性格选择路径,如不擅长人际沟通者慎选管理路线。
2. 警惕技术停滞:SOHO或自由职业需保持技术迭代,避免与行业脱节。
3. 平衡理论与实践:避免仅刷题或仅学理论,需通过项目实战验证知识。
总结
从高考志愿选择到成为技术骨干,计算机专业的发展需分阶段规划:早期夯实数学与编程基础,中期通过竞赛和项目积累经验,后期根据兴趣选择深耕技术或管理。持续学习、实践与行业敏感度是成功的关键。通过合理规划,普通院校学生亦可逆袭进入大厂,而顶尖院校学生需警惕“吃老本”风险,保持终身学习。
推荐文章
河南省各专业的招生计划是如何制定的
2024-11-03有哪些专业在2014年受欢迎
2024-12-25护理专业的实践经验重要性
2025-01-15艺术史专业的研究方法是什么
2025-01-06电子商务的核心知识点是什么
2024-12-30社会竞争压力对高考作弊行为的潜在影响有哪些
2025-07-28该专业对数学能力的要求是否影响高考志愿选择
2025-05-22志愿填报中的联考与单考有何区别
2024-12-16分数线与志愿填报的关系是什么
2024-11-30大学专业是否会影响考研方向
2024-12-11